TSA's Stance on Nicotine Pouches
The Transportation Security Administration (TSA) in the United States allows nicotine pouches in both carry-on and checked luggage. They are not considered a restricted or prohibited item. However, it's crucial to follow these guidelines:
- Ensure the pouches are properly sealed in their original packaging to prevent any potential mess or confusion.
- Be prepared to remove the pouches from your bag for inspection if requested by TSA officers.
It's always a good idea to keep your nicotine pouches easily accessible in your carry-on bag to facilitate the screening process.

International Travel with Zyn Pouches
While the TSA allows nicotine pouches, international airports and airlines may have different regulations. It's essential to research and comply with the rules of the countries you'll be visiting and any transit points.
European Union
In the European Union, nicotine pouches are legal and can be carried in both carry-on and checked luggage. However, some airlines may have specific rules, so it's best to check with your chosen airline before traveling.
